Hey Guys

As many of you know I finished my UVB treatment a while back (beginning of June) well I’ve had a few weeks of clear skin but the plaques are back, Arrrrrggggggghhh!  

I had plaques appear on my knuckles, which have for some reason disappeared again, my stomach is still clear not a sign but my elbows have started developing more and more.  It’s not too bad just now but I’ve noticed over the past week that plaques are popping up rapidly.  The main reason I have noticed today is that I’m scratching!!

I’ve only been using 50/50 and I’m not sure whether to start using Exorex or any other P cream / ointment.  I’m in the way of thinking that the creams bring back the P quicker.  Does anyone else think this?

Should I or shouldn’t I start the creams again?

Anna

Sorry to hear that the P is slowly creeping back.  I do not use a lot of prescription creams anymore, I have come to the conclusion over the years, that all they do is make it last longer, as they hold it back, but eventually the P wins.  I believe, P has a course to run, and the quicker it comes out on you, the quicker it will go as well.  That's why now, I just stick to moisturisers, to help the soreness and keep the skin supple.  I use creams if a little bit starts to appear on face, or some private parts, as moisturisers, dont do a lot for me in these areas.
